We have installed a BrookTrout TRUFax 2 port board into our WIndwos 2003
"standard" server and installed the "Fax" services so we can send receive
faxes...
The software installs fine but it will not "see" the fax board. It simply
says "All fax printers are inaccessible" in teh status area (bottom right)
of the "Fax Monitor".
If you attempt to go into "Tools->Fax Service Manager" a message is
displayed saying...
"Could not open a connection to the fax service. The faxx service might not
be started or the computer name might be incorrect".
The fax service is strted and runing under the Local system\nt authority
account"
It will then take you to the "Fax Service Manager Window" but you cannot do
anything. If you right click "Fax" in teh left pane and click "Properties' I
get an "Access Denied" error...
Also, if I right click the "Fax" printer added to "Printers and Faxes" and
right click to access the Properties, I get a "You do not have security
permissions to complete this operation. Contact the fax administrator for
more information." error message.
I even found a document that suggested adding the "Local System", Network
Services" and "Administrators" groups to the local security policy - Windows
Settings/Security Settings/Local Policies/User Rights Assignment - "Generate
Security Audits" policy but that did not solve the problem...
This Win2K3 server is a backup domain controller and I am logged on with my
domain account.
